Output 64a8132c17e9e1c54abdcdd913c276e4e694fac81d79555b3f204c394cf1f54a:0

value
66840793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2a62a3b2534a49f3a37fcbf727e24be7e90cc4 OP_EQUAL
address
3MrS2vPPiLccTTKWMGz8hGyo94TZ9kpG1k
transaction
64a8132c17e9e1c54abdcdd913c276e4e694fac81d79555b3f204c394cf1f54a